Overview of the Hyte Revolt 3
The Hyte Revolt 3 is a mid-tower case designed with a sleek, modern aesthetic. It boasts a minimalist design with a focus on functionality and airflow. The case supports a wide range of components, making it suitable for various builds, from gaming rigs to professional workstations.
Key Features of the Hyte Revolt 3
- Supports ATX, Micro-ATX, and Mini-ITX motherboards
- Multiple radiator mounting options for custom water cooling
- Excellent airflow with multiple fan mounting points
- Tempered glass side panel for aesthetics
- Ample space for large GPUs and tall CPU coolers
- Easy cable management features
Design and Build Quality
The case features a sturdy steel frame with a tempered glass side panel, providing both durability and style. The minimalist front panel design allows for unobstructed airflow, which is essential for cooling high-performance components. The interior layout is spacious, facilitating easy installation and cable management.
Cooling and Airflow
Cooling is a major strength of the Revolt 3. It offers multiple fan mounting locations and support for radiators up to 360mm. The case’s open design and ventilation grilles ensure optimal airflow, helping keep temperatures low during intensive tasks.
